Islamabad: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if has said the State of Pakistan is committed to eliminating the scourge of terrorism at its roots, and the world acknowledges Pakistan’s successful operations against terrorists.
According to Radio Pakistan, chairing a review meeting of the steering committee on counterterrorism in Islamabad, the Prime Minister stated that Pakistan has adopted a multi-dimensional strategy in the war against terrorism. He emphasized that ground operations, relevant legislation, meaningful public engagement, and the discouragement of extremist ideologies have all been effectively employed. The Prime Minister directed the committee to ensure effective coordination between the federal and provincial governments and strictly implement its recommendations.
Shehbaz Sharif lauded the bravery of Pakistan’s armed forces in the fight against terrorism. He expressed that the entire nation, including the families of officers and personnel who sacrificed their lives, takes pride in their bravery and selflessness. The Prime Minister reiterated that the nation, armed forces, law enforcement, and intelligence agencies are united and resolute in this fight.
The Prime Minister highlighted the successful operations Radd-ul-Fasaad and Zarb-e-Azb, along with the recent historic battle of Marka-e-Haq, which was globally recognized as Pakistan’s victory. He acknowledged the effective measures taken by provincial governments, the Intelligence Bureau, the Ministry of Interior, and Counter-Terrorism Departments, particularly Punjab’s CTD, in combating terrorism. Pakistan is working on a comprehensive strategy for the elimination of anti-social elements, including Fitna al-Hindustan and Khwaraij.
Addressing the issue of smuggling, the Prime Minister noted that joint efforts among relevant institutions have resulted in its prevention, positively impacting the national economy. He emphasized the importance of a peaceful and terrorism-free state for restoring international investors’ confidence. Revolutionary reforms, such as the digitization of systems and improvements in the tax system, have been introduced to boost investor trust. A record surge in the Pakistan Stock Exchange and improvements in global ratings indicate economic stability.
Furthermore, the Prime Minister informed that the repatriation program for Afghan nationals illegally residing in Pakistan is being effectively implemented in accordance with international laws.
The meeting was attended by Deputy Prime Minister Ishaq Dar, Field Marshal, Chief of Army Staff Syed Asim Munir, National Security Advisor Lieutenant General Muhammad Asim Malik, and other high-ranking officials.
